Stats and Trends for the Boston Red Sox
- Paxton (7-4) will take to the mound for the Red Sox and make his 19th start of the season.
- The left-hander’s last appearance was on Saturday, when he threw 4 1/3 innings against the Los Angeles Dodgers, giving up four earned runs while allowing four hits.
- The 34-year-old has an ERA of 3.99, 9.6 strikeouts per nine innings and a batting average against of .237 in 18 games this season.
- The Red Sox have a 8.8 K/9 this season as a pitching staff, which ranks 15th in the majors.
- Red Sox pitchers have a combined ERA of 4.48 this year, which ranks 19th in MLB.
- Red Sox pitchers have a 1.344 WHIP this season, 20th in the majors.
- The Red Sox have given up 176 home runs so far this season (the 25th-ranked total in MLB play).

Pérez Stats and Trends
- In 62.5% of his games this year (75-of-120), Perez has recorded a hit. In 31 of those games (25.8%), he’s recorded multiple base knocks.
- He has left the yard in 18 of 120 games in 2023 (15.0%), which is 3.8% of his trips to the plate.
- In 41 of 120 contests this season (34.2%), he has scored a run, and eight of those games (6.7%) included a performance that produced more than one run scored.
- Perez has tallied at least one RBI in 36 out of 120 games this season (30.0%). He has collected two or more RBI in 13 of those contests (10.8%).
- He has gone down on strikes one or more times in 82 of 120 games this season (68.3%), while fanning multiple times in 28 of those games (23.3%).
